An independent journalist is compiling a public record on Premium Merchant Funding (PMF), its broker network, contractual practices, litigation history, and merchant complaints — highlighting power asymmetries in which brokers generate value but lack ownership or control over leads, data, or commissions.
TL;DR
- Brokers for PMF perform high-effort sales work but retain no ownership of leads, records, or commission logic.
- The project documents court cases, contracts, and complaints to establish a verifiable public record.
- It invites firsthand testimony and evidence from affected brokers and merchants to fill persistent information gaps.
